Capture & TV Cards: 3 things to consider before buying

Before diving into the world of Capture & TV Cards, it's essential to assess your specific needs. Are you a gamer looking to stream gameplay, or do you need to convert old VHS tapes to digital format? Different Capture & TV Cards cater to various requirements. For instance, gamers might benefit from a card with low latency and high refresh rates, while those digitizing video content may prioritize compatibility with older media formats. By identifying your primary use case, you can narrow down options that best fit your purpose.

Compatibility is key when choosing Capture & TV Cards. Ensure the card you select is compatible with your computer's operating system and has the necessary ports (such as HDMI or USB 3.0) for seamless connectivity. It's also wise to consider future-proofing by opting for cards that support the latest standards like 4K resolution if you plan on upgrading your setup in the future. Double-check the product specifications against your current hardware to avoid any unpleasant surprises.

Video quality can make a significant difference in your viewing or streaming experience. Look for Capture & TV Cards that offer high-definition video capture capabilities, especially if you're working with HD or UHD content. Features such as built-in H.264 encoding can help reduce CPU load during recording sessions, enhancing performance. Additionally, some cards come with software suites that provide editing tools and streaming enhancements; these can be valuable if you're aiming for professional-quality output.

Capture & TV Cards are devices that allow you to record and stream video content from various sources to your computer. They help in capturing gameplay, converting VHS tapes to digital, or watching TV on your PC. These cards are essential for content creators and media enthusiasts.

Choosing the right Capture & TV Card depends on your needs. Consider factors like compatibility with your computer, input options, resolution support, and budget. Some cards offer 4K support, while others focus on ease of use for beginners.

Internal Capture & TV Cards are installed inside your computer's case, offering high performance and stability. External cards connect via USB or Thunderbolt, providing portability and ease of installation. Your choice depends on whether you prefer convenience or performance.

Capture & video cards

Capture & video cards are designed to record video from various sources. These cards are ideal for gamers who want to share their gameplay or stream live. They can capture high-definition video with minimal lag, ensuring a smooth viewing experience. Some models even offer 4K resolution support. When choosing a capture card, consider the input options and compatibility with your devices.

TV cards for PC viewing

TV cards allow you to watch television on your computer. These cards can receive broadcast signals, giving you access to your favourite channels without needing a separate TV. They are perfect for those who want to save space or have limited room for additional screens. Look for models with recording functions, so you can save shows to watch later.

3G-SDI connectivity

For professional setups, 3G-SDI capture cards offer superior quality and reliability. These cards use the Serial Digital Interface standard, which is commonly found in broadcast environments. They are perfect for high-end video production, ensuring uncompressed video transmission. If you're working in a studio or need top-tier video quality, 3G-SDI is a great choice.

PCIe interface for speed

PCIe capture cards use the PCI Express interface, providing fast data transfer rates. These cards are ideal for capturing high-resolution video without lag. They are installed directly into your computer's motherboard, offering a stable and reliable connection. When selecting a PCIe card, ensure compatibility with your system's specifications.

Recording function for convenience

Having a recording function on your capture or TV card is invaluable. This feature allows you to save content directly to your computer for later viewing or editing. Whether you're recording gameplay, live streams, or TV shows, a card with a built-in recording function can simplify the process. Check the storage options and formats supported by the card to ensure they meet your needs.

Choosing the right card

When selecting a capture or TV card, consider your specific needs. Gamers might prioritise low latency and high resolution, while TV enthusiasts may focus on recording capabilities. For professionals, 3G-SDI options offer the best quality. Always check compatibility with your existing setup and the software you plan to use.
